Support team: the Brightmoor color-contrast audit console is normally read-only for you. Break-glass access exists for cases where a customer's accessibility audit is blocked mid-run and engineering is unreachable — for example, a stuck contrast-ratio job holding their compliance report hostage. Before invoking it, confirm the job has been stalled over thirty minutes and note the tenant name in the incident log. Break-glass grants one hour of write access. To activate it, enter the recovery passphrase shown below.

strongbox words: holax-rusax-jorath-aldeth

## Deployment

Fabrikit ships as a single wheel. Install it in the service venv, not globally — fixture plugins resolve against the host app's models. CI publishes to the internal index on every tagged release; staging pulls latest, prod pins. Seed data lives in `fixtures/`, regenerated nightly. Do not run the factory against prod databases. Before starting the seeder, apply the deployment configuration below.

config for faduf-yahap:
[lamvan]
team = rusael
access_code = ac_ac22dc
owner = druius.istdor
host = lamvan.novacio.example
port = 8443
peer = soreth.xolmario.corp
salt = 0768e68d
pin = 8310

Ticket — Shuttle-bus gate, Fennick Campus

The shuttle-bus gate at the east car park is sticking again and won't open automatically for the morning run. Team assistants escorting guests to the shuttle should open it manually until repairs are complete on Thursday. Enter through the keypad on the left post using the code below.

door code, tajof-kageg: bdg-QVDCE-3